Here’s Publishers Weekly’s starred review:

In Clark’s excellent fourth thriller featuring L.A. defense attorney Samantha “Sam” Brinkman (after 2017’s Snap Judgment), Sam has found her dream man in Niko Ferrell, a funny, smart hunk who’s achieved global fame and fortune with a business empire centered on his martial arts skills. Her cynical belief that her happiness is too good to last is validated when their vacation on Bora Bora is interrupted by news that Gold Strike Enterprises, a company Niko invested in, has gone under. 

While the significant financial loss is one Niko can afford, the same isn’t true for others to whom he recommended the investment, including his mother, who’s wiped out and suffers a debilitating stroke from the resultant stress. That tragedy gives Niko a powerful motive for murder. When Niko and Sam discover the dead body of one of the men who ran Gold Strike, Niko becomes the prime suspect in what turns into a homicide case. Sam’s need to believe her boyfriend’s innocence is tested when she learns secrets about his past he withheld from her.

The plot twists are both plausible and shocking in this intelligent page-turner. Fans of whodunits featuring ethical dilemmas will be pleased.

In 1995, Kate Marshall, the heroine of this heart-pounding series launch from Bryndza (the Erika Foster series), was a detective constable when she unmasked the Nine Elms Cannibal serial killer, who left the bodies of teenage girls—posed naked with bite marks on their bodies, their heads wrapped in plastic bags—around London.

Though the killer was sent to a psychiatric facility, the scandal surrounding the cannibal case led to Kate’s being unjustly discredited and removed from the force. In 2010, after years of uncontrolled drinking, Kate is a criminology lecturer living on England’s south coast when a couple who believe their missing 16-year-old daughter was a victim of the original killer in 1990 beg her to find their daughter’s body. A forensic pathologist later consults her about the recent murder of a young woman, whom Kate concludes was the victim of a copycat of the Nine Elms killer. The tension rises as Kate begins a deadly cat-and-mouse game with the new killer, aided by her able assistant, and painful, long-buried memories resurface.

Bryndza was inspired by the complex and psychologically twisted relationship between Clarice Starling and Dr. Hannibal Lecter in Thomas Harris’s The Silence of the Lambs.  In NINE ELMS, he explores the relationship between a heroine and a charming psychopath—who are devastatingly and intimately linked.

#Review: SKILLS TO KILL by Brian Drake



5 of 5 stars
  
I want more of Ex-CIA agent Steve Dane and his lady love, ex-FSB (formerly KGB) agent Nina Talikova!!!! Steve and Nina are freelancing agents these days working hard to foil as many bad guy plots as they can. Their latest target is The Duchess who wants to buy a portable nuclear weapon and Steve is determined to bring her down. There's a major problem when Steve discovers his ex-30-30 partner, Sean McFadden is her #2 man. Steve has a mission to accomplish and he can't allow any sentiments for former friends to get in the way. 

The action is non-stop as Steve and Nina track The Duchess across Europe, Mexico and the United States. The prose is clipped and to the point, keeping the plot moving forward at a fast pace. Mr. Drake knows his weapons and it enhances the storyline without overpowering it. I look forward to reading more from this author.

Author Bio:
Marcia Clark is a bestselling author and a criminal lawyer who began her career in law as a criminal defense attorney and went on to become a prosecutor in the L.A. District Attorney’s Office in 1981. She spent ten years in the Special Trials Unit, where she handled a number of high profile cases, including the prosecution of stalker/murderer Robert Bardo, whose conviction for the murder of actress Rebecca Schaeffer resulted in legislation that offered victims better protection from stalkers as well as increased punishment for the offenders. She was lead prosecutor for the O.J. Simpson murder trial.  

In May of 1997 her book on the Simpson case, Without a Doubt, was published and became a #1 bestseller on the New York Times, Wall St. Journal, Washington Post, Los Angeles Times, and Publishers Weekly bestsellers lists. In February 2016, Clark re-released the book with a new Foreword.

Clark’s new crime fiction series centering on criminal defense attorney, Samantha Brinkman, debuted in May 2016 with the publication of Blood Defense, a #1 Amazon bestseller. The second book in the series, MORAL DEFENSE, will publish in November 2016. She is also the author of four bestselling legal thrillers featuring prosecutor Rachel Knight, which includes The Competition, Killer Ambition, Guilt by Degrees, and Guilt by Association. TNT optioned the books for a one hour drama series and shot the pilot, which starred Julia Stiles as Rachel Knight.

Marcia Clark has appeared on the Dateline NBC, NBC Nightly News, Ellen, Today, The View, The Early Show, Good Morning America, and Entertainment Tonight, among others and has been featured in the Los Angeles Times, People, Vulture, Vogue.com, Elle.com, and many other media outlets in the United States and around the world. She gives lectures across the country on a variety of topics, including how celebrity and media attention continue to impact criminal cases, the gender bias of the media and the workplace, and the ways in which those attitudes are changing among the millennials.
